Abstract
The utility model discloses a kind of calender roller-way velocity test fixing device, including tachymeter fixed mount and magnet base, magnet base is installed on steady support, magnet base side is provided with vertical supporting bar by Z-direction adjusting nut, vertical supporting bar upper end is provided with transverse support bar by Y-direction adjusting nut, transverse support bar is provided with tachymeter fixed mount by X to adjusting nut, there is cavity in tachymeter fixed mount, tachymeter fixed mount internal cavity is clamped with hand-held speed instrument, tachymeter fixed mount side is provided with fixed tachymeter bolt and holds out against hand-held speed instrument, the accuracy of measurement data can be effectively ensured in the utility model, the fluctuation for the measurement data brought due to the unstability of hand-held tachymeter can be reduced;Conveniently operate and be easy to carry, while manpower can also be liberated, it is cost-effective.
Description
Technical field
The utility model is related to glass production line field, particularly belongs to a kind of calender roller-way velocity test fixing device.
Background technology
Calender is required for being debugged before dispatching from the factory, and upper bottom calender roll and the actual speed and feedback speed that connect pick-up roll road
The contrast debugging of degree is very important.Velocity test is based on hand-held tachymeter, but when hand-held, it is impossible to ensure tachymeter
Balance greatly, influences the setting of speed, so that the actual use of calender can be influenceed with the change for steadily, causing actual measurement data
Effect.This roller table speed test fixing device can ensure the balance and stability of hand-held tachymeter, reduce actual measuring speed
Error, it is ensured that the accuracy of measurement data.
Utility model content
The purpose of this utility model is to provide a kind of calender roller-way velocity test fixing device, and measurement can be effectively ensured
The accuracy of data, it is possible to reduce the fluctuation for the measurement data brought due to the unstability of hand-held tachymeter;Convenient behaviour
Make and be easy to carry, while manpower can also be liberated, it is cost-effective.
The technical solution adopted in the utility model is as follows:
A kind of calender roller-way velocity test fixing device, including tachymeter fixed mount and magnet base, magnet base are installed on
On steady support, magnet base side is provided with vertical supporting bar by Z-direction adjusting nut, and vertical supporting bar upper end is adjusted by Y-direction
Section nut is provided with transverse support bar, and transverse support bar is provided with tachymeter fixed mount by X to adjusting nut, and tachymeter is fixed
There is cavity, tachymeter fixed mount internal cavity is clamped with hand-held speed instrument, and tachymeter fixed mount side is provided with fixation in frame
Tachymeter bolt, which is held out against, is provided with rectangle through hole and hand-held speed instrument operation circle on hand-held speed instrument, tachymeter fixed mount
Face correspondence, tachymeter fixed mount tests the speed button bolt provided with unlatching, adjusts Z-direction adjusting nut, Y-direction adjusting nut, X to regulation
Nut so that the speed head of hand-held speed instrument and calendering roll surface parallel contact.
Rubber peel is provided between described tachymeter fixed mount and hand-held speed instrument.
Described tachymeter fixed mount is connected to cross-brace boom end by suspension rod, and is realized admittedly from X to adjusting nut
It is fixed.
The operation principle of workpiece of the present utility model:
1st, tachymeter fixed mount:It is to be made according to the size of hand-held tachymeter, patch rubber peel is so as to protect survey in shelf
Fast instrument.The side of fixed mount is mounted with two screw bolt and nut, and one is played fixed tachymeter, it is ensured that do not fallen off;It is another
Individual is the shift knob of tachymeter.A slot run through has been opened in centre, convenient to set the parameter of tachymeter and mitigate solid
Determine the weight of frame.One cylinder of fixed mount front welding, is connected with the connecting rod of magnet base.
2nd, magnet base:Magnet base bottom is fixed on support that is steady and not rocking, connecting rod and tachymeter fixed mount
It is connected.
The utility model has the advantages that:Tachymeter is fixed by this sleeve fixture mechanism, measurement data can be effectively ensured
Accuracy, it is possible to reduce the fluctuation for the measurement data brought due to the unstability of hand-held tachymeter;Convenient operation and
It is easy to carry, while manpower can also be liberated, it is cost-effective.

Installation procedure of the present utility model is:
1st, magnet base is fixed on stable support, this support there can not be any contact with measured equipment.
2nd, tachymeter is properly placed in fixed mount, and each button is alignd with institute tapping.Tighten fixed tachymeter bolt.
Then it is connected with magnet base.
3rd, by adjusting the adjusting nut on magnet base so that speed head and calendering roll surface parallel contact.Confirm speed head
After rotation is steady, the button bolt that tests the speed is then turned on.The data on display screen can just be read.
